Data Coordinator 2
Augusta University is Georgia's innovation center for education and health care, and they are seeking a Data Coordinator 2 to provide research, grant, and administrative support for the Pediatric Hemophilia/Thrombosis Program. The role involves data management, budget preparation, and compliance with regulations while ensuring accurate data entry and reporting for grant funding requirements.

Responsibilities
Accurately enter patient data into ATHNs database
Tracking and reporting adverse events
Learn electronic data entry process for required studies
Ensure data is accurately transmitted to sponsor in a timely manner
Ensure all deadlines are met and assist team with deadline reminders
Ensure that all data is handled in accordance with HIPPA and in compliance with all institutional policies and procedures
Assist Principal Investigator and team in implementation of data management policies and procedures
Assist with data collection, data entry, and data retrieval - respond to all inquiries in a timely manner
Prepare budget reports, reconcile grant accounts for the department, and ensure budget compliance
Prepare grant/study reports
Participate in projects and development of research protocols, while ensuring adherence to accepted scientific research principles and compliance with relevant guidelines (state, federal, sponsor, etc.)
Assist Principal Investigator and team with industry sponsored clinical trials
Coordinate activities with respective campus departments to ensure successful study execution
Submission of research proposals/projects to Augusta University regulatory departments (sponsored accounts, IRB, grants, and contracts systems)
Manage team time and leave calendar and tracking
Manage team travel by initiating required paperwork and ensuring completion of the travel reimbursement process
Order program supplies
Assist with planning and execution of patient holiday party (if budgeted)
Assist with creating program newsletters, flyers, brochures
Perform all other job-related tasks as assigned
